HTML input checked-attributten
HTML input checked-attributten anvendes til at angive, om et afkrydsningsfelt i en HTML-formular skal være markeret som valgt som standard, når siden indlæses.
Introduktion
Når man arbejder med formularer i HTML, er det ofte nødvendigt at have afkrydsningsfelter, hvor brugerne kan vælge flere muligheder. For at give en mere intuitiv brugeroplevelse kan man ønske at markere visse afkrydsningsfelter som valgt som standard.
Det er her, HTML input checked-attributten kommer ind i billedet. Ved at tilføje denne attribut til et afkrydsningsfelt kan du angive, om det skal være markeret som valgt som standard eller ej.
Anvendelse af HTML input checked-attributten
For at anvende HTML input checked-attributten skal du først definere afkrydsningsfeltet ved hjælp af-elementet i din HTML-formular. Herefter tilføjes attributten
checked
til afkrydsningsfeltet, hvis det skal være markeret som valgt som standard.
Eksempel:
Vælg mig som standardvalg
I dette eksempel vil afkrydsningsfeltet være markeret som valgt som standard, når siden indlæses.
Styrende af HTML input checked-attributten
HTML input checked-attributten kan styres ved hjælp af JavaScript og DOM-manipulation.
Ved hjælp af JavaScript kan du programmatically vælge eller fravælge afkrydsningsfeltet ved at manipulere checked-attributtens værdi.
Eksempel:
const checkbox = document.querySelector(input[type=checkbox]);checkbox.checked = true;
I dette eksempel er brugen af JavaScript til at markere afkrydsningsfeltet som valgt ved at ændre checked-attributtens værdi til true.
Fordele ved at styre HTML input checked-attributten
Styring af HTML input checked-attributten giver programmerbar kontrol over markering af afkrydsningsfelter. Dette kan være nyttigt i forskellige scenarier:
- Når du vil forudfylde eller tvinge valg af et afkrydsningsfelt som standard for at guide brugerne
- Når du ønsker at opdatere markeringen af afkrydsningsfelter baseret på brugerens handlinger eller andre begivenheder
- Når du vil gemme og gendanne brugerens tidligere valg ved hjælp af sessionsopbevaring
Konklusion
HTML input checked-attributten er et kraftfuldt værktøj til at styre valg af afkrydsningsfelter som standard i HTML-formularer. Ved at tilføje checked-attributten til et afkrydsningsfelt kan du programmatically markere det som valgt som standard. Dette kan øge brugervenligheden og give mere kontrol over formularopførslen.
Udforsk mulighederne med HTML input checked-attributten og eksperimentér med JavaScript-styring for at give brugerne den bedste oplevelse med dine HTML-formularer.
Ofte stillede spørgsmål
Hvad er det checked attribut i HTML input-elementer, og hvordan bruges det?
Hvordan kan jeg programmæssigt ændre statussen for en checkbox fra markeret til ikke-markeret, eller omvendt, ved brug af HTML og JavaScript?
Hvordan kan jeg sikre, at flere checkboxes kan være markeret samtidigt i HTML-formulare?
Hvordan kan jeg programmæssigt kontrollere, om en checkbox er markeret eller ej ved hjælp af JavaScript?
Kan checked attributten bruges på andre input-elementer end checkboxes og radioknapper i HTML?
Hvad er forskellen mellem checked attributten og selected attributten i HTML?
Kan jeg ændre farven eller stilen for checked checkboxes med CSS i HTML?
Kan jeg programmæssigt ændre farven eller stilen for en checked checkbox ved hjælp af JavaScript?
Hvad sker der, hvis jeg ikke angiver checked attributten for en checkbox i HTML?
Hvordan kan jeg programmæssigt indstille flere checkboxes som checked eller unchecked på én gang ved hjælp af JavaScript?
Andre populære artikler: HTML DOM Div Object • W3Schools HTML Quiz • Python math.degrees() Metoden • CSS Pseudo-classes • Onpaste Event i JavaScript: En dybdegående introduktion • XSLT – Redigering af XML • PHP trigger_error() Funktion • Statistics – Parametre og statistik • Bootstrap 5 Buttons • Artiklen om Multinomial Distribution • ChatGPT-4 Coding: Fremtiden for programmering? • Go Conditions: En guide til at skabe de optimale betingelser for succes • Statistik – Hypotesetestning • CSS Kombinatorer • xsl:when – En dybdegående artikel om xsl:when • SQL Server DATEFROMPARTS() Funktion • HTML Reference Browser Support • CSS-templates: En omfattende guide til html-layoutskabeloner og css-stilkabskabeloner • MySQL CHAR_LENGTH() Funktion • PHP array_key_exists() Funktion